Code of Virginia § 3.2-3801. Powers and duties of the Commissioner.

A. The Commissioner shall:
1. Protect the agricultural, horticultural, and other interests of the Commonwealth from plant pests; and
2. Promptly credit all moneys collected by him as repayment to the fund in the state treasury to which such moneys are owed.
B. The Commissioner may enter into reciprocal agreements with officers of other states so that nursery stock may be sold or delivered in the Commonwealth by out-of-state nurserymen or dealers without the payment of a Virginia registration fee, provided that like privileges are granted to Virginia nurserymen or dealers by such other states.
Code 1950, §§ 3-178.4, 3-178.15, 3-178.20; 1964, c. 476; 1966, c. 702, §§ 3.1-138, 3.1-149, 3.1-154; 1980, c. 291, §§ 3.1-188.34, 3.1-188.43, 3.1-188.48; 2008, c. 860 .
